Role: Liquidity Bots Developer
Unit: Market Making Development
Role Mission: Liquidity for all trading pairs under control
Story:Liquidity managers need a bots kit to control the parameters of the liquidity for all trading pairs to satisfy traders and avoid uncontrolled losses.
Key PROBLEM's:
- Fast order execution, e.g. 3btc for less than 5 seconds.
- Bots maintain target spread at any given time.
How:
- Develop a service for automatic assets transferring from and to LATOKEN.
- Develop new bot or new functionality in existing one to maintain targeted spreads and risks.
- Move existing bots and create new ones on top of the event model.
- Create performance and functionality tests.
- Lower latency to microseconds level.
Constraints:Bots and services should be as simple as possible (e.g. event-> reaction-> signal).
Your Key Performance Indicators (KPI):
- Bot's uptime
- Reaction latency
- COS
Responsibilities:
- Development: Design and develop new algorithmic trading bots, and maintain existing ones. Contribute to the engineering of various back-end services of the Trading Bots Platform, such as market data connectors, smart routing, risk management, and other systems.
- Testing: Design and develop unit and integration tests for the bots.
- Monitoring & Reporting: Ensure that trading bots are running correctly with appropriate bots' state monitoring and reporting of bots' work results. Bots' metrics and performance indicators development. Investigation and reporting of incidents occurred.
- Architecture: Contribute to unit-wide architectural design initiatives for the Trading Bots Platform to provide scalable HFT, low-latency architecture for existing and future bots.
- R&D: Participate in the research and development of new trading algorithms and strategies along with the corresponding analysis of market data and bots' trading results.
- Teamwork: Be proactive in scrum meetings, tasks prioritization, demo, sprints setup, stand-ups, other business activities to achieve 120% of Unit goals.
- Mentoring: Help other developers especially those who are less experienced.
Requirement skills and experience:
- Experience in market-making, liqudity providing, algo-trading, hedging algorithms and strategies and analytical skills.
- 5+ years of experience working with С#, .Net, AMQP RabbitMQ / Kafka, MSA, EDA, Stateless arсhitecture, multi-threading, unit and integrational testing.
- Degree qualified in Computer Engineering / Math / Finance or quantitative discipline from top universities (Lomonosov Moscow State University, MIPT)
- Experience in working in remote teams.
- Agile experience.
- Working proficiency in English.
Will be a strong plus:
- Hands on development in high-load, low-latency and high throughput environments.
- Experienced with relational DBs(PostgreSQL, Clickhouse) and non-relational DBs(Redis, InfluxDB), ability to write performant queries.
- Experienced in work with CI/CD practices.
- Understanding of Machine Learning, Platform Development, Networking, System Design.
- Experience at least in one of matching engines, options, margin or futures trading.
- Regional and Country level competitions ('Olympics') participant.

How much do crypto jobs pay?
The salaries for cryptocurrency jobs vary widely depending on the specific role, industry, location, experience, and other factors
However, in general, cryptocurrency jobs tend to pay relatively well compared to other industries
Here are some examples of average salaries for popular cryptocurrency jobs:
- Blockchain Developer: The average salary for a blockchain developer in the US is around $105,000 per year, with salaries ranging from $60,000 to $180,000 per year.
- Cryptocurrency Analyst: The average salary for a cryptocurrency analyst in the US is around $85,000 per year, with salaries ranging from $50,000 to $135,000 per year.
- Cryptocurrency Trader: The average salary for a cryptocurrency trader in the US is around $95,000 per year, with salaries ranging from $40,000 to $180,000 per year.
- Marketing and PR Manager: The average salary for a marketing and PR manager in the US is around $77,000 per year, with salaries ranging from $43,000 to $128,000 per year.
- Crypto Lawyer: The average salary for a crypto lawyer in the US is around $120,000 per year, with salaries ranging from $70,000 to $200,000 per year.
Is crypto jobs legit?
Yes, cryptocurrency jobs are generally legitimate, and the industry has created many job opportunities over the years
As the cryptocurrency industry has grown, it has attracted a significant number of legitimate businesses and organizations that require talented individuals to work in various roles, such as blockchain development, cryptocurrency analysis, trading, marketing, public relations, law, and compliance, among others
However, as with any industry, there are also fraudulent job postings and scams that try to take advantage of people looking for work
It is essential to be cautious and thoroughly research any company or job opportunity before applying or accepting a position
You should always verify that the job posting is from a legitimate company and never provide sensitive personal or financial information without ensuring that the opportunity is genuine
To avoid scams, you can do the following:
- Research the company before applying for a job or accepting a job offer. Check the company's website, social media, and reviews to ensure that it is legitimate.
- Verify the job posting and contact information. Ensure that the email, phone number, or website listed in the job posting is valid.
- Don't pay for a job or training. A legitimate company will not ask you to pay for a job or training.
- Be wary of job offers that sound too good to be true. If a job offer promises a high salary or unrealistic benefits, it could be a scam.
What careers are there in crypto?
The market of cryptocurrency jobs has grown rapidly in recent years, creating a wide range of career opportunities in various sectors
Here are some of the careers in crypto that you can explore:
- Blockchain Consultant: Consultants offer advice to businesses and organizations that are exploring the implementation of blockchain technology. They help with strategic planning, implementation, and optimization.
- Blockchain Developer: Developers are responsible for creating and maintaining blockchain-based applications and smart contracts. They need to have experience in coding languages like Solidity, C++, and Python.
- Crypto Compliance Officer: These professionals ensure that businesses operating in the crypto industry comply with relevant laws and regulations.
- Crypto Journalist: A journalist who specializes in reporting on cryptocurrencies and the blockchain industry. They write news articles, feature stories, and analysis.
- Crypto Lawyer: Lawyers who specialize in the crypto industry help navigate complex regulatory and legal frameworks.
- Cryptocurrency Analyst: An analyst researches and analyzes cryptocurrencies and the market trends. They provide insights on trading, investments, and risk management.
- Cryptocurrency Educator: Educators help individuals and businesses understand the concepts and technicalities of cryptocurrencies and the blockchain technology.
- Cryptocurrency Trader: Traders buy and sell cryptocurrencies on exchanges, making profits by predicting market movements.
- Marketing and PR Manager: These professionals are responsible for promoting crypto projects, managing the brand's online presence, and building community engagement.
